Historically this correlates with the gallery Wi-Fi mesh rebooting overnight, not with our CDN. Before escalating, check the `edge-cache-hitrate` panel: if hit rate is normal, the issue is almost certainly on-site networking and should be routed to facilities. Document any new failure pattern in the maintainers' log so this description stays accurate. Questions about the alert logic itself go to the mobile platform team.

escalation mailbox, kaweg-kahif: druwyn.sordor@nelvroworks.corp

Cairnstone partitions the events table by calendar month; a scheduled job creates next month's partition on the 25th. Plugins must never write directly to a partition — always insert through the routing view, which resolves the correct child table. If a plugin queries historical months, request the read replica to avoid locking the active partition. The partition-maintenance job runs under a dedicated role, and its database credential belongs on the line immediately after this paragraph.

secret setting of kagup-haweg: RELAY_SECRET20=79282600b75847005433

Welcome aboard! This PR fixes the sluggish autocomplete in Mapnettle's search bar. The old index rebuilt on every keystroke; now we debounce input and cache prefix shards in memory. Should drop p95 from ~800ms to under 100ms. Tuning values are centralized so you can tweak without redeploying — current defaults below.

tuning table, hahag-kagup:
QUOTAS = {
    "briix": 567,
    "tamael": 441,
    "gordor": 613,
}